A new year has dawned and with January comes the countdown to the finals of the Gulf Customer Experience Awards.

The annual event is celebrating its fourth year in 2019, and continues to be the Middle East’s premier platform for honouring the very best Customer Experience initiatives of the past 12 months.

Dubai is once again the host of the ceremony on January 22 and will see teams of representatives give presentations to an expert panel of judges that includes some of the world’s foremost CX authorities.

Among the finalists this year are some of the biggest names in business, including Emirates NBD, DHL Express, RAKBank, and Virgin Mobile UAE.

The awards also celebrates the outstanding Customer Experience schemes of organisations including Dubai Civil Aviation Authority and the Department of Culture & Tourism.

Of course, the awards judges will be rewarding CX skills no matter the size of the finalists, and SMEs will be giving it their all alongside the business behemoths in their quest for awards success.
